Dow Inc is a diversified chemical manufacturing company. It combining science and technology to develop innovative solutions that are essential to human progress. Dow's portfolio is comprised of six global business units, organized into three operating segments: Packaging & Specialty Plastics, Industrial Intermediates & Infrastructure, and Performance Materials & Coatings.

The company's platform helps organizations, primarily in the financial services sector, to secure their digital agreements and transactions, including e-signatures, multi-factor authentication, and transaction monitoring. OneSpan's technology is focused on protecting customers from fraud and meeting regulatory compliance requirements in a digital-first environment.
